Featuring 2 swimming pools by the sea, Marina Palace Prestige is located on San Antonio Bay's seashore, in Ibiza. The property offers apartments with free WiFi, air conditioning and a private balcony or terrace.

Our apartment was clean and functional (washing machine and ironing board so handy) with a lovely sea view. The pool area was again clean and functional, served its purpose for my two children who spent hours in it. The pool area also has amazing views. Beautiful sun sets from our balcony and pool area. I was really worried after reading some reviews but the apartment was great for us, so much so we are already planning to return next year. Location good-short walk to supermarket and atm. Nearest beach is about 15/20 min walk with kids-10 mins without. Port les Torrent beach we thought was far nicer than the beaches towards San Antonio. We went to Alma Sunset for dinner and loved it. Also caught bus to Cala Comte. Bus stop next to spar 5 minute walk from apartments.
